Casey-NNIP early childhood and school readiness project: Summary of stage one scan

Author(s): University of Memphis. Center for Community Building and Neighborhood Action;
Date Issued: 2008
Publisher(s): Urban Institute. National Neighborhood Indicators Partnership
Description: An examination of the components of a comprehensive system of early childhood education and care programs and support services in Memphis, Tennessee, including information on organization initiatives to improve the coordination and delivery of services
